Palouse City Street & Pool Maintenance Levy Implementations, 2 (November 2010)
Two Palouse City Street & Pool Maintenance Levy Implementation measures were on the November 2, 2010 ballot in the city of Palouse which is in Whitman County.
Both measures were approved

The first measure sought to impose a property tax set at a rate of $.87 per $1,000 of assessed property value in order to help pay for street improvements and oiling in the city.
The second measure sought to impose a property tax set at a rate of $.61 per $1,000 of assessed property value in order to help pay for the maintenance of the community pool in the city.[2]
